Wow, I forgot I had joined this site... and the post. I still have the 8N.

I bought a RK37HC a year and a half ago. I love having the bucket and a pallet fork on it. Mows faster with the 5' bush hog but still bouncy in the field. I may get a 6' bush hog and go slower. :) I have to figure out how to smooth a rough field of brush that I don't want to plow. (The crop is watching deer and wildlife.)
One huge improvement over a stock 37HC - 6" Bora spacers. I would go 12" if could... but the 6" really helps with stability on the hill if you keep implements low.
Sadly, the 8N is living in a HF tent.
